Output 843db90ee43cb51dcf1ddccd26cd2df4a9de27ab07f382c28433e93bfe229ebc:21

value
109688
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6d14dc543e705438e0ea5ebf34f4417ee9426bfe OP_EQUAL
address
3BdnZsqimGaZZapVVESve83PV4QLbPzEon
transaction
843db90ee43cb51dcf1ddccd26cd2df4a9de27ab07f382c28433e93bfe229ebc
confirmations
192587
spent
true